Turbo help

I was workin on my truck today and took the boot off of the Turbo and there was black oil all around the inside of the turbo dose anyone know what this means

Has it developed a oil drinking habit?
Is the turbine shaft loose?
Is there oil in the boot?
Oil seepage past shaft seal is suspected.

Wipe it out as best as possible, check it again in a week - if it has one of those oiled gauze-type air filters, could be from that - could be the drain line on the bottom is plugged, causing oil to bypass the labyrinthine compressor-side seal - check it for no kinks or sharp bends, pull it to see if it is open - could be carbonization inside the cartridge, blocking the drain - need to pull the turbo to check that by looking into the drain port

Move the compressor shaft side\side, up\down, in\out, rotating the shaft for each test - if the compressor fan touches the scroll at any point, turbo will need rebuilding
